Don’t shoot the messenger, but we have some unfortunate news regarding the Main Street Bridge. The planned reopening has been pushed back again, and we’re now looking at a new projected opening date in November. (Barring no other unforeseen circumstances.)
This delay is due to a few bigger issues:
• Bridge Clearance Issues
• Positioning Sensor Replacement: A critical positioning sensor requires replacement, delivery on that is projected in October.
• Iron Worker Shortage: The biggest hurdle we’re facing is a shortage of skilled iron workers. DOT is actively working to see if they can bring in a crew from the New York City area to help speed things along.
We know this is frustrating for everyone! We will provide more updates as we have them.
